What should I do if I find myself pregnant after playing COVID-19 vaccine? There are also women who find themselves pregnant after vaccination and worry that the vaccine will affect the embryo. However, the COVID-19 vaccine currently vaccinated belongs to inactivated vaccine. In other words, there is no live virus in the vaccine, and there is a virus-like shell, which can stimulate the immune system and obtain effective protection. At present, there is no data showing that fetal abnormalities are found after vaccination. Therefore, if you find yourself pregnant after vaccination, don't be too nervous and take drastic measures such as killing children.

The vaccine has no effect on the fetus. If pregnancy is found within 3 months after vaccination with COVID-19 vaccine, it will not affect the fetus, and there is no need to artificially terminate pregnancy because of vaccination with COVID-19 vaccine. Because the main components of COVID-19 vaccine are inactivated COVID-19 and auxiliary materials, it does not contain antibiotics, just like the usual influenza vaccine and rabies vaccine. Pregnant women can be vaccinated against influenza and rabies.
